Thornton police shot and killed a man who officials say fired at an officer near the Margaret Carpenter Recreation Center on Tuesday morning. A little before 8 a.m. Tuesday, a police officer tried to pull over a car driving erratically near the East 112th Avenue and Colorado Boulevard intersection in Thornton, according to a news release from the Thornton Police Department. The driver, an adult male, fled on foot, officials said. A different police officer found the man in a parking lot near the recreation center in the 11100 block of Colorado Boulevard, according to the department.
